Output e95a95c52911f389fc127c82ec3670d3552f809f179d5e5a74963ce48b10108e:0

value
100803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 102b4a982c89ae7e58bd568e2586fb6d5d619f45 OP_EQUALVERIFY OP_CHECKSIG
address
12UVg1RwXSzp521oMkVN76sZfp5Nw239Sy
transaction
e95a95c52911f389fc127c82ec3670d3552f809f179d5e5a74963ce48b10108e
spent
true